Nebo Davinci 1500 Lumen Flashlight

|
About This Item

SPECS:

  • Weight: 1.0 lbs.
  • Dimensions: 6.56 x 1.5 x 1.25 in.

DESIGN & DETAILS:

  • Powerful, rechargeable flashlight
  • 4 light modes with a mode selection dial for easy switching
  • Can light up to 240 meters at highest power
  • 3x zoom provides increased visibility in the dark
  • Lithium ion rechargeable battery allows for 20 hours of operation between charges
  • Constructed with anodized aircraft-grade aluminum that provides durability
  • Waterproof and dust-resistant
  • Rear-positioned power button offer simple on/off capability
  • Comes with a Micro-USC charging cable and detachable lanyard
  • Full recharge time takes about 3.5-7 hours depending on output of USB

TECH SPECS:

  • High mode (1500 lumens): 2 hours - 240 meters / 787 feet
  • Medium mode (600 lumens): 5 hours - 156 meters / 511 feet
  • Low mode (150 lumens): 20 hours - 83 meters / 272 feet
  • Strobe mode (1000 lumens): 2 hours - 240 meters / 787 feet

Forget The Bad Reviews-read This!!

I’m very surprised at some of these bad reviews! I own both the 1500 and 2000 Nebo Davinci flashlights and they are incredible. Best flashlights I have ever owned. I personally prefer the 1500 because of its size. It’s super small and lightweight and for its size it puts out an insane amount of light with great control and throw. The 2000 is a bit bigger, and even though it does produce more light, the 1500 seems to have the best size to light ratio - so that’s my recommendation, for what it’s worth. They are easy to charge (with usb c; hurray!!) and without having to take the battery all the way out. I’ve never had any issues with them after getting wet or dropping them, which I’ve unfortunately done quite a bit. After many many comparisons, these are the absolute best so far. Hope this helps!
